What is a DPF?
A DPF is a diesel particulate filter, and it traps exhaust impurities before the exhaust leaves the truck. As gasses pass through a panel, gasses escape but not particles harmful to the environment. These filters are highly effective when kept clean.
The Dangers of Dirty Filters
Diesel particulate filters are very effective at trapping particles, but after a while, they may clog. Once clogged, the DPF cannot work properly, and this creates several problems. For example:
- Buildup can damage the filter.
- Diesel motors lose power when the exhaust is partly blocked
- Fuel economy drops
- A clogged filter can cause engine damage

Why You Need Professional DPF Cleaning in Texas
Regenerating helps to clean your filter, but it’s not enough. Regenerating burns out only combustible impurities and non-combustible particles stay behind. This eventually causes back pressure and clogging. Your filters need a professional cleaning by ASE certified mechanics because all trucks are different, and so are driving conditions. Experienced technicians have the right training and can recommend the proper cleaning intervals.
